How to modify my vBIOS to accept a Maxwell core, upgraded from Kepler? Acer Aspire V3-771g


SAA

Recommended Posts

Hello, I'm planning to upgrade the GPU on my Acer notebook from a GT650M  (GK107) to a GTX960M (GM107), and I have finally aquired all the tools + core that I need, but I'm missing one last thing. 

 

I need modify my vBIOS to accept a Maxwell core on my motherboard, as it is configured to Kepler cores. 

 

There exist no official version of my notebook with Maxwell-core GPUs, so no official compatible BIOS is available. 

 

I need to learn how to modify my BIOS for this purpose but I have no idea where to begin.

 

Could anyone here provide any guides on how to make this happen?

The software I used specified the wrong vRAM in my system, leading me to believe that I had GDDR5 and therefore making me think a 960m is compatible. Research online regarding what were installed on my motherboard gave no results, so I had to open up the notebook to see for myself.

 

To my disappointment I discovered I had Hynix DDR3 vRAM on my motherboard, so a 960m is not compatible after all.

 

There exists, however, a version of the 950m that use DDR3 vRAM, but I'm having trouble locating the vBIOS online. I will do some further research into the issue.

The gpu footprint is totally different, if you dont believe me, buy stencils for reballing, one for the 650m and one for the 960m.

I had the same idea, but a much smaller jump, from a 630m to a 640 or 650m, totally different, two extra rows and columns of solder balls.

Are you saying flashing a 850m vBIOS (if I find one) could work if I had installed a 950m core?

 

@senso I have no doubt you encountered issues when trying to swap a G630m core to 640/650. The G630m uses a GF108 core, while 640 and 650 uses GK107 core. (Except for one kind of G640m LE version, which was made in 2 versions: GF108 and GK107. My understanding is that the BGA of these cores are different.

 

650m and 960/950m is GK107->GM107. The G*107 part would make them compatible. 

 

I am basing this on the limited avaible information around this forum and the rest of the internet, so some things may naturally be inaccurate.

There are 2 different bgas for the low end cores. There's a smaller one that's low end only, and a larger one that takes some low end but is the same bga as the mid range cores.
